If you ever make it to Moab, Utah make a side visit to Arches National Park. However take a second to re-think the idea of hiking up to see the “Delicate Arch” in the. Don’t do it. Buy a postcard, buy a hundred postcards, look it up on Google Earth. Don’t believe anyone if they tell you, “it’s not that big a deal it’s only a mile and a half, you can do it.” Seriously, it is a miserable experience.

I admit it. I didn’t make it. I made it to the 8th inning. Then I stopped literally in the middle of the path. I just stopped and sat down. Breathing had become so painful I was almost willing to stop doing it altogether it if it meant the pain in my side and in my chest would subside just a little. They kept telling me the hard part is over you’re almost there. But frankly all I could think is that I still have to take a step backwards for every step forward in order to get off the mountain.
